marbling
1. the presence of different stages of congestion and necrosis in adjoining lobules of an organ, giving a gross effect of a pattern similar to that of marble.
2. the desirable intermixing of fat and muscle fibers in good beef produced by feeding a high energy diet when the animal is still young.

marbling
Forensic pathology 'Venous patterning' A mosaic of discoloration due to prominent subdermal vessels on the skin of a body in early decomposition/decay Sports medicine Skin marbling Mottling of skin seen in divers with pulmonary barotrauma and air embolism. See Air embolism, Pulmonary barotrauma.
